Output 1fa8677ec931fec8f93d55a85a200246a5cf3e4a8dca590cbe29fa11c6d8718a:0

value
772520691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6380f78c847d2f5faf235d0d3a5125b6e119c1 OP_EQUAL
address
3LbaztwQqv2DVdcMZ7qXwxMzVroSww5o3A
transaction
1fa8677ec931fec8f93d55a85a200246a5cf3e4a8dca590cbe29fa11c6d8718a
spent
true